Hamas ready to respond to ‘any Zionist aggression’ after Israeli-Syrian tensions escalate


(Worthy News) – Hamas’s armed wing, the Izz ad-Din al-Qassam Brigades, announced on Saturday evening that it is prepared to respond to “any Zionist aggression” in light of the escalated tensions between Israel and Syria. The spokesperson for the Izz ad-Din al-Qassam Brigades to Twitter to relay the message, according to Hamas’s English website.

“The Brigades have raised the level of alert to protect our people and respond to any Zionist aggression in the light of the ongoing events taking place in northern occupied Palestine,” spokesperson Abu-Obeida reportedly wrote.

The tensions along Israel’s northern border with Syria rapidly increased Saturday morning after an Iranian drone that entered Israel’s airspace was shot down by the Israeli Air Force. In response, Israeli fighter jets targeted the control vehicle from which the drone was operated in the Syrian T-4 Airbase near Palmyra. [ Source: Jerusalem Online (Read More…) ]
